The Stanford Certified Project Manager (SCPM) certificate is awarded to those who complete the Stanford Advanced Project Management (SAPM) program. Earning your SCPM credential demonstrates your mastery of the advanced skills needed to execute business strategies effectively. In completing the requirements for this prestigious credential, you’ll receive guidance and practical instruction on the processes, organizational structure, and tools that assure that project work yields the desired business results.
